Katrina Bogdon, ND
Doctorate of Naturopathic Medicine
Dr. Katrina Bogdon, ND focuses on supporting people diagnosed with breast cancer during and after conventional treatment using integrative, naturopathic care. She has been working integratively with oncologists since 2007 to help hundreds of people achieve a greater sense of health during and after cancer treatment. She is committed to providing safe, researched and knowledgeable care. Under certain circumstances, she also provides general wellness care for people not diagnosed with cancer.
Dr. Bogdon grew up aspiring to be an astronaut and studying physics, but after flying in NASA’s Vomit Comet she discovered she was not the “right stuff.” Her mom suggested that she explore the field of naturopathic medicine, which was practically unheard of in Arkansas at that time. Naturopathic medicine seemed to be the perfect, integrative approach for her. In 2007, she received her Doctorate of Naturopathic Medicine from the oldest naturopathic medical college in North America, the National College of Natural Medicine (NCNM), currently called the National University of Natural Medicine (NUNM). She is licensed in the state of Washington as a naturopathic physician through the Washington Department of Health. Missouri does not yet recognize the practice of naturopathic medicine.
After completing her doctorate, she was drawn to the integrative cancer care model at Cancer Treatment Centers of America, where she completed her residency under Bastyr University. Dr. Bogdon grew up in the Ozarks and longed to return to the region. Therefore in 2015, she transitioned her practice Our Healing Roots, LLC to the Missouri Ozarks to continue her life work. She offers in person and virtual consults at her farm in Seymour, MO, as well as online educational programs.
